The SAWCorp CWD test requires a sample of the harvested animal’s blood collected with a blood sample card. Allow blood samples to air dry completely before shipping, but do not dry them in direct sunlight or in a plastic bag. When collecting, packaging and submitting samples for testing, is critical to eliminate cross contamination. <strong>Please follow these simple steps to improve accuracy of test results: </strong>
In the “Name” space of the blood card, write your phone number and, if sending two samples, either #1 or #2. You may also add a brief description (“Bill’s doe”,etc). <strong>Your phone number will be used to track your sample</strong>. Add the date the sample was collected.
Open the blood card. There are five circles printed on the sample paper. Three of these circles need to have a blood sample. The blood can be collected from the animal’s wound or by making a new incision. As blood collects on the site of the wound or incision,touch the blood card to the blood. The included cotton swab can also be used to collect and transfer the blood from the animal to the card. It’s okay if the absorbed blood goes over the edges of the circle,but don’t collect so much blood that the card be comes soggy or over-saturated–it will take longer to dry.Two or three heavy drops of blood per circle is usually enough.
Next, bend the top flap of the card up so that the sample is exposed to the air. Allow the blood to dry. If you are collecting samples from two deer or elk, be sure not to let the blood samples touch – this is a possible source of cross contamination.<strong> Do not dry the blood cards in direct sunlight, which can </strong><strong>damage the samples.</strong>
Once dry, fold over the top flap to seal the blood card. Put each
blood card in a separate foil storage envelope and seal the envelope.
Complete the Sample Submission Form. Be sure that the phone number written on the blood cards<strong> match the phone numbers</strong> on the Submission Form. Add the brief description.
Put the Sample Submision Form and the samples in foil envelopes inside the pre-addressed, postage paid mailer and drop it in the nearest mailbox when complete.
